If you're a developer with core Java SE skills, this hands-on
book takes you through the language changes in Java 8 triggered by
the addition of lambda expressions. You'll learn through code
examples, exercises, and fluid explanations how these anonymous
functions will help you write simple, clean, library-level code
that solves business problems.
Lambda expressions are a fairly simple change to Java, and the
first part of the book shows you how to use them properly. Later
chapters show you how lambda functions help you improve performance
with parallelism, write simpler concurrent code, and model your
domain more accurately, including building better DSLs.Use
exercises in each chapter to help you master lambda expressions in
Java 8 quicklyExplore streams, advanced collections, and other Java
8 library improvementsLeverage multicore CPUs and improve
performance with data parallelismUse techniques to "lambdify" your
existing codebase or library codeLearn practical solutions for
lambda expression unit testing and debuggingImplement SOLID
principles of object-oriented programming with lambdasWrite
concurrent applications that efficiently perform message passing
and non-blocking I/O
General
Is the information for this product incomplete, wrong or inappropriate?
Let us know about it.
Does this product have an incorrect or missing image?
Send us a new image.
Is this product missing categories?
Add more categories.
Review This Product
No reviews yet - be the first to create one!